Web6 Sep 2024 · Section 43B of Income Tax Act. Section 43B of income tax act provides for deduction of a few statutory expenses in the year in which the expense is paid. This means an assessee can claim a few expenses on a payment basis and not on an accrual basis. Web21 Feb 2024 · The budget proposed an amendment to Section 43B of the Income Tax Act. It ensures that the buyers can claim deduction in income tax only on payments made to a MSME supplier. In short, a company can’t claim the expense under the act until the payment has actually been made to the seller.
